ソースを参照

add
mqtt信息发送

lifang 3 週間 前
コミット
c1a6a21d86
1 ファイル変更3 行追加0 行削除
  1. 3 0
      nb-core/src/main/java/com/nb/core/config/MqttConfig.java

+ 3 - 0
nb-core/src/main/java/com/nb/core/config/MqttConfig.java

@@ -27,6 +27,9 @@ public class MqttConfig {
     @Bean
     @ConditionalOnBean(MqttProperties.class)
     public MqttPahoClientFactory mqttClientFactory(MqttProperties mqttProperties) {
+        if(mqttProperties==null||mqttProperties.getBroker()==null){
+            return null;
+        }
         DefaultMqttPahoClientFactory factory = new DefaultMqttPahoClientFactory();
         MqttConnectOptions options = new MqttConnectOptions();
         options.setServerURIs(new String[]{mqttProperties.getBroker().getUrl()});